RE: Stagecoach Manchester and Wigan
(21/12/2018 19:59)SF07 Wrote: From VOSA today, it looks like we have a partial replacement to service 168, including an unexpected route linking Tameside and intu Trafford Centre (presumably 201 route between Hyde and Gorton, then 168 route to Chorlton before continuing to Trafford Centre).
Also, seems to suggest that the 7A Sunday service will be re-routed to cover the 168 between Gorton and Drolysden (presumably to/from Ashton instead of Denton), while evening/Sunday journeys on service 231 will be extended to Ashton and re-numbered 230.
PC0003681/611 Registered
GREATER MANCHESTER BUSES SOUTH LTD
Route: Hyde to intu Trafford Centre
Service number: 150 (150)
Service type: Normal Stopping
Effective date: 27 Jan 2019
Service introduced. Evening and Sunday journeys provided on service 150 on assumption of support transferring from service 168 between Belle Vue and Chorlton. Correction to MF morning journeys and daily evening journeys retimed
PC0003681/59 Registered
GREATER MANCHESTER BUSES SOUTH LTD
Route: Ashton to Stockport
Service number: 7 (7, 7A)
Service type: Normal Stopping
Effective date: 27 Jan 2019
Timetable revised. Sunday journeys provided on service 7A on assumption of support transferring from service 168 between Droylsden and Gorton
PC0003681/217 Registered
GREATER MANCHESTER BUSES SOUTH LTD
Route: Manchester to Littlemoss/Ashton
Service number: 231 (231, 230)
Service type: Normal Stopping
Effective date: 27 Jan 2019
Timetable revised. Evening and Sunday journeys provided on service 230 on assumption of support transferring from service 168 between Littlemoss and Ashton
Judging by the wording of the registrations these decisions have been taken by Stagecoach and not tfgm. Be interesting to see what would happen if tfgm refused to transfer support.
